云计算时代如何使用Linux虚拟机保障业务高可用?
云计算时代:如何使用Linux虚拟机保障业务高可用?
随着云计算技术的发展,越来越多的企业选择将自己的业务部署在云上。在这种情况下,高可用性显得尤为重要。为了提高业务的稳定性和可靠性,我们通常需要使用一些高可用技术来保障业务的正常运行。其中,使用Linux虚拟机是一种较为常见的方法。
那么,如何使用Linux虚拟机保障业务高可用呢?下面,我们将详细介绍一些关键的技术知识点。
1.虚拟化技术
虚拟化技术是实现高可用性的关键之一。它可以将硬件资源划分成多个虚拟机,从而实现资源共享和高效管理。在云计算时代,虚拟化技术已经得到了广泛的应用。
在使用Linux虚拟机时,可以选择使用一些成熟的虚拟化平台,例如KVM、Xen和VMware等。这些平台均提供了高效的虚拟化技术,能够满足不同业务的需求。
2.高可用集群技术
高可用集群技术是另一个重要的技术。它可以将多个服务器组成一个集群,从而实现业务的高可用性。在集群中,当某个节点出现故障时,其他节点可以自动接管该节点的业务,确保业务的连续性。
在使用Linux虚拟机时,我们可以使用一些成熟的高可用集群技术,例如Pacemaker和Corosync等。这些技术可以实现虚拟机的自动迁移和故障切换,从而保障业务的高可用性。
3.存储技术
存储技术也是实现高可用性的关键要素之一。在使用Linux虚拟机时,我们需要选择一种高效可靠的存储技术,以保障虚拟机的存储安全和可靠性。
在存储技术方面,我们可以选择使用一些成熟的存储方案,例如GlusterFS和Ceph等。这些方案可以提供高效的存储性能和可靠的存储安全,能够满足不同业务的需求。
总结:
在云计算时代,如何使用Linux虚拟机保障业务高可用呢?以上,我们介绍了虚拟化技术、高可用集群技术和存储技术等关键技术知识点。通过灵活运用这些技术,我们可以实现对业务的高可用保障,确保业务的安全和稳定性。
猜你喜欢LIKE
相关推荐HOT
更多>>使用Golang构建高性能WebSocket服务器
使用 Golang 构建高性能 WebSocket 服务器WebSocket 是一种在单个 TCP 连接上进行全双工通信的协议。随着互联网的高速发展,WebSocket 逐渐成为...详情>>
2023-12-22 22:37:17一份通俗易懂的Linux命令行指南,助你快速上手!
一份通俗易懂的Linux命令行指南,助你快速上手!Linux作为一种非常优秀的操作系统,在服务器、嵌入式设备等领域具有广泛的应用,而命令行是Linu...详情>>
2023-12-22 14:13:16Linux系统优化大揭秘,完美提升服务器运行效率!
Linux系统优化大揭秘,完美提升服务器运行效率!如果你是运维人员或者是开发人员,你肯定知道Linux系统好处之一就是其稳定性。Linux分布式的文...详情>>
2023-12-22 09:25:16利用Docker在本地开发,并把你的应用部署到云端
利用Docker在本地开发,并把你的应用部署到云端Docker是一款非常流行的容器化管理工具,它可以让你把一些应用程序打包成一个独立的、可运行的镜...详情>>
2023-12-22 05:49:16热门推荐
轻松提高代码质量Goland中的代码自动化测试技巧
沸使用Golang构建高性能WebSocket服务器
热Goland中的高级调试技巧,让你成为Go开发高手
热虚拟化技术让IT架构更强大,这些常见问题你知道吗?
新10个Linux实用命令,让你的服务器管理更轻松!
5个必须知道的Linux命令,让你的工作事半功倍!
如何将传统应用程序迁移到云上,避免困扰和最佳实践!
从零开始学习Docker容器,轻松构建可移植的应用
一份通俗易懂的Linux命令行指南,助你快速上手!
如何在云端环境中实现容器网络,保障应用服务的连通性
深入剖析Linux虚拟内存,实现更优秀的应用程序!
通过无服务器架构实现弹性扩展,让你的应用更具弹性!
Linux系统优化大揭秘,完美提升服务器运行效率!
如何在Linux上使用SSH安全地管理你的服务器?